The Mid Essex Anglican Academy Trust is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and we expect all staff to share this commitment. All appointments are subject to safer recruitment requirements to ensure the safeguarding of children and young people. All positions will involve appropriate checks and clearance, including a DBS check, references and a pre-employment health check.
In line with recommended practice in the statutory guidance "Keeping Children Safe in Education", the school will conduct searches for information on shortlisted candidates which is publicly available on-line.
The purpose is limited:
to identify issues which call into question the applicant's suitability to work with children;
to verify employment history.
Only information related to the purposes stated will be shared with the Panel. Any information will be discussed with candidates at interview before any decisions regarding the recruitment process are made.
